Small 65mm tall lithophane ornament that clips onto existing Christmas tree lights, no batteries or additional lights required!
Rail around image allow for multiple light mounts. This was designed around incandescent lights with a 8.2mm socket diameter. The clip is slightly undersized to 7.5mm to allow a good snap fit. I found red, yellow, and pink lights worked the best with incandescent lights and blue or green appear better on LED lights, in my small sample size.
To setup the image to be compatible with this clip:
Photoshop/Gimp/other photo editor:
1. Crop photo as desired (approximately square or near rectangle)
2. Change the image to black and white
3. Auto color to set image color scale
4. Change the image size to 480 pixel high
5. Increase canvas size by 20pixel (~1.25mm) with gray infill in both directions, from the center of the image
6. Increase canvas size by 40 pixel (~2.5mm) with black infill in both directions, from the center of the image
